Looks like NU will get its chance for a bowl win in El
Paso against a top-20 ranked team in UCLA. Should be a
fun matchup of offensive powers and I sure hope our
city-of-Angels source was correct about our chances
against the Bruins.
They certainly looked beatable ... but I'm not sure if
that was UCLA's doing, or the result of Pete Carroll
and USC having some time off to prepare the defense
(as OU found out last year and, IMO, Texas will this
year, the Trojans' D comes to play in bowls when
Carroll has four weeks to devise a gameplan).
The Music City might have been a better matchup for us
with UVa a similar record (and losing it's OC and DC
can't help either) ... but Alan is right that we
should welcome the challenge! And a win over UCLA
would open more eyes than beating Virginia.
In any case, it should be an explosive game of two
teams with strong offenses and vulnerable defenses.
Dunno if I can make it to El Paso, but it should be
fun. Hope we can get that elusive win -- over a "name"
team with top 20 ranking, no less -- in the Sun Bowl!
As for the rest of the Big Ten bowl picture ...
* Penn State has the "easiest" game of the BCS bowls,
but any time you play Bobby in the Sunshine State,
it's a tough game. A win would inch JoePa closer to
Bowden and help PSU finish #2. As their track record
shows, few coaches prepare their teams for bowls
better than Paterno and Bowden. Should be a great
game.
* OSU clearly deserved the BCS bid and the rules
eliminated any question. So in the "Rose Bowl"
afternoon slot, it will still be a Big Ten team
against a Big Ten wannabe team and a fantastic matchup
(tickets will be hard to come by here in Phoenix!) in
the hype department. On the field, I think the Bucks
roll here.
* Wisconsin finally gets to the Citrus Bowl, and it
will be nice for Barry to end his run in Disney World
... but that's about where the niceness ends. Auburn
is the best team in the SEC and while the game may
feature two top-notch running backs, the speed of
Auburn's D will kill Wisconsin. This one could get
ugly.
* Surprised that Iowa jumped over Michigan for the
Outback Bowl. No Corn Bowl in San Antonio I guess.:(
But still, Ferentz seems to prepare well for SEC teams
and the Hawks could give the Gators a run. Still, in
Tampa with their maturation lately, Florida's the
favorite here. Could be a close game though.
* Michigan vs. Nebraska has gotta be one of the
bigger-name Alamo Bowls in history, even if they're
not top 10 teams this year. Michigan could come in
crying over missing out on a Jan. 2 bowl, or they
could come out mad about that. I think they get the
win over the Huskers in what could be one of the
closer bowl matchups.
* Minnesota benefits by not having to face an SEC team
in Nashville. Even more, with Virginia's coaching
staff leaving for head coaching jobs, the Gophers
should win here.
So we get another BCS bid for the league again,
leading the BCS conferences in at-large bids. And most
of the matchups look pretty good initially (save the
Citrus) for a good bowl season for the Big Ten. Of
course, I'll be happy with 1-6 as long as we're the 1.
